> I just tested adding document media to a Master Source and a Source
> Detail. I did this from an individual's list of sources so I would have
> the ability to edit the Master source or the Source Details. As you said
> in your third paragraph if you add a MS Word document to the media
> gallery in Legacy when you double click on the item in the gallery
> Legacy will open the document using the designated program from your
> Windows settings. In your case that would be MS Word.
>
> I selected the source, clicked on edit source to open the Master Source
> Clicked on the Media Tab
> Clicked on the Picture Icon (note to self, submit a problem report to
> relabel that Icon as Media)
> The Media gallery for the Master source Opened
> clicked on Add Media > document
> A file browser window opened so I could select the file I want to add.
> (This seems to be the point where you report that nothing happened.)
> used the folder navigation to go to the folder where my file was
> located, selected the file name and clicked Open
> Since I was not in my default media folder I was given the option of
> copying the file to the media folder or just creating a link to the file
> in its current folder
> Screen opened where I could add a caption, file date and Description for
> display in the Media Gallery
> Clicked OK after filling out the fields and the media was shown in the
> gallery with the document placeholder picture.
> A double click on the item opened it in the original software.
>
> I also tested adding a document to a Master source while viewing the
> Master Source List
> View > Master Lists > Source
> Selected a Master Source
> Clicked on the Media Tab
> There is an Add Media button available there, no need to Use edit to add
> media to the source
> Clicked Add media
> Media Gallery Opened
>  From that point everything worked just like adding media from the
> individuals source list so I will not repeat the steps.

> > Is there a bug in this area? Or am I doing something wrong?
> >
> > I have a Word document that I wanted to add to Media (source).  When I
> > add it, I choose 'document' rather than picture but it just sits there,
> > does nothing at all. Images add just fine. Is that the problem?  It
> > needs to be in an image format?  If so, where can I add a document?
> >
> > I would normally just copy/paste the data into the details but this
> > particular document includes a table (I listed a number of individuals I
> > located at a cemetery with five fields to identify the individuals and
> > their grave locations).  I would like to be able to view the document
> > from Legacy if I need to.
> >
> > Now that I'm writing this out, it seems like that document would have to
> > 'open' in Word when reviewing it later, which I don't see as an issue,
> > but maybe there is a better way to save my Word document to make it an
> > easier fit for Legacy?  I need to use this source for dozens of people
> > so I'd like to do it 'right' :-)
